CAIRO: The Muslim Council of Elders expressed its strong condemnation of the statements made by the Israeli Minister of National Security regarding plans to establish a Jewish synagogue within the Al-Aqsa Mosque compound.

The Council asserted that these statements are a blatant provocation to the feelings of Muslims around the world and a violation of international laws and UN resolutions that mandate the preservation of the legal and historical status of the Al-Aqsa Mosque, reaffirming that the entire area of Al-Aqsa is exclusively a place of worship for Muslims.

The Muslim Council of Elders reiterated its call to the international community to take urgent action to halt all forms of aggression against the Palestinian people and all sacred sites.

It warned that such irresponsible statements contribute to escalating tensions, further complicating the current situation, and hindering international efforts aimed at achieving a permanent ceasefire in the Gaza Strip and establishing a just and comprehensive pe
ace that would end the suffering of the Palestinian people and recognise their legitimate right to establish an independent state with Jerusalem as its capital.
